Top 5 Tabletop Board Games on iOS in Qatar - Q1 2023

In the first quarter of 2023, the top 5 tabletop board games on iOS in Qatar demonstrated varied performance in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a closer look at how these popular games fared:

Ludo STAR Ludo STAR from Gameberry Labs saw a fluctuating trend in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$6.7K in the final week of February. The game experienced a steady increase in weekly downloads, culminating in 1K downloads during the last week of March. Weekly active users also showed a consistent rise, growing from around 11.1K at the start of the quarter to 12K by the end.

Chess - Play & Learn Chess - Play & Learn by Chess.com had a notable peak in weekly revenue, reaching about $702 in the first week of March. The app saw a decline in weekly downloads towards the end of the quarter, dropping from 301 downloads in late December to 411 downloads in the last week of March. Despite this, weekly active users saw an overall increase, rising from 3.2K at the beginning to 6.1K at the end of the quarter.

Ludo King Ludo King from GAMETION GLOBAL TECHNOLOGIES PTE LIMITED displayed modest revenue figures, with a peak of $159 in the second week of January. The game’s weekly downloads showed an overall upward trend, reaching 673 downloads in the final week of March. Weekly active users rose steadily, starting at 2.8K and ending the quarter at 3.3K.

Yalla Ludo - Ludo&Domino Yalla Ludo - Ludo&Domino by Yalla Technology FZ-LLC saw significant weekly revenue fluctuations, with a high of approximately $15.6K in the final week of February. The app's weekly downloads peaked at 689 in the last week of March. Weekly active users showed a slight increase over the quarter, from 6.6K in late December to 6.5K by the end of March.

Carrom Pool: Disc Game Carrom Pool: Disc Game by Miniclip.com had a relatively stable revenue trend, peaking at around $382 in the last week of March. Weekly downloads saw a gradual increase, reaching 317 downloads in the final week of March. The game’s weekly active users remained consistent, fluctuating slightly but ending the quarter at 2.6K.
